Determining the context of a media piece helps to clarify its meaning, purpose, and impact by situating it within the relevant social, cultural, historical, and political frameworks. This understanding allows audiences to critically analyze the content, recognize biases, and assess the intentions behind its creation. By considering context, viewers can engage more deeply with the media and form informed opinions about its relevance and implications.

Considering the context of a media piece is crucial because it shapes the message and influences interpretation. Context includes factors such as the historical background, cultural environment, and the creator's intent, which can significantly affect how the content is perceived. Understanding this context helps audiences critically evaluate the information, recognize biases, and appreciate the nuances, leading to a more informed and meaningful engagement with the media.
When exploring a media piece's context, consider questions such as: What is the historical and cultural background surrounding the piece? Who is the intended audience, and how might that shape its messaging? What are the creators' perspectives or biases, and how do they influence the content? Additionally, examine the medium itself—how does the format (e.g., film, article, social media) affect the way the message is conveyed?
